Factors to Consider When Choosing a King Size Bedspread

You’ll want to check the size and fit first, making sure your king bedspread covers the mattress fully without dragging on the floor. Think about material quality and design style together-breathable fabrics like cotton or microfiber offer comfort, while a neutral design can adapt as your room changes. Consider how the bedspread works across seasons and how easy it is to clean, since regular washing affects longevity and performance over time.

Size And Fit

When choosing a king size bedspread, start by checking the dimensions-most range from 104 to 110 inches wide and 90 to 106 inches long, designed to fit a standard 76 x 80-inch mattress. You’ll want a drop of 12 to 36 inches on the sides for even drape, depending on your mattress height. If you have a deeper mattress-up to 18 inches-look for bedspreads with a pocket depth of at least 14 inches or choose an oversized version for full coverage. Always verify measurements, since “oversized king” or “California king” labels can differ and lead to uneven hangs. Reversible styles should maintain consistent sizing on both sides to guarantee a neat fit when flipped. Getting the right size means cleaner lines and better fit over time, especially with frequent washing or use. Accurate dimensions help your bedspread stay secure and aligned, contributing to a smoother, more restful sleep environment without constant adjusting.

Material Quality

A well-fitted bedspread starts with the right size, but how it feels and holds up over time depends on the material. You’ll want tightly woven microfiber or brushed polyester with a GSM between 85–100-it gives you softness, strength, and breathability without overheating. Look for fabrics treated with ultrasonic pressing or high-temperature embossing; these reduce fraying and keep edges clean after many washes. Brushed materials actually get softer over time, especially when you wash them in cold water and dry on low heat. If you’re sensitive to temperature shifts at night, choose lightweight, breathable textiles that stay quiet and won’t trap heat. Fade-resistant and shrink-resistant finishes help the color and shape last, thanks to tight weaving and advanced dyeing. These features support consistent comfort and easier care, which matters if you value long-term use and reliability in your sleep environment.

Seasonal Versatility

Though your bedroom’s needs shift with the seasons, a well-chosen king size bedspread can keep up without sacrificing comfort or style. You’ll stay comfortable year-round with lightweight quilts made from breathable microfiber or brushed polyester, which help regulate temperature and reduce night sweats. Look for all-season picks with 85–100 GSM fabric weight-they offer light warmth in summer and layer well under heavier blankets in winter. Reversible designs give you two looks and thermal options in one, adapting to seasonal decor and sleep needs without extra cost. High-density stitching or ultrasonic bonding keeps seams strong through frequent washing, preserving shape and function. Fade- and shrink-resistant materials maintain appearance and performance after repeated machine washes. These features help you maintain consistent sleep comfort across changing conditions, supporting steady routines. You get lasting versatility without needing multiple bedspreads.

Care Requirements

Keeping your bedspread in top condition supports long-term comfort and performance, just as much as its fabric weight or seasonal adaptability. You’ll want to check care labels, since some bedspreads require hand washing while others are safe for a cold, gentle machine cycle. Tumble drying on low heat preserves softness and prevents shrinkage, especially with microfiber or polyester blends. Avoid high heat, bleach, or hot ironing-these can damage fibers and fade colors over time. Fade- and wrinkle-resistant fabrics reduce maintenance, saving you time and effort. Bedspreads made with ultrasonic pressing instead of stitching resist wear through repeated washes, since there are no threads to break. Always follow manufacturer instructions to maintain texture and appearance. Choosing an easy-care option doesn’t mean sacrificing quality-it just means smarter upkeep that fits your routine.

Durability Features

Your king size bedspread’s longevity hinges on smart construction choices that stand up to daily use and frequent cleaning. Look for high stitch density-10 or more stitches per inch across the surface, over 14 on edges-to resist wear, tear, and shedding. Ultrasonic pressing, which bonds layers without stitching, prevents fraying and thread breakage over time. Tightly quilted or channel-stitched designs keep fill evenly distributed, reducing clumping and weakening. Choose machine-washable fabrics that are pre-washed, fade-resistant, or wrinkle-resistant to maintain shape and softness after repeated cycles. Reinforced edges and wrapped seams handle stress in high-wear areas, minimizing deformation. These features work together to prolong life and support consistent performance. Frequently Asked Questions

Can I Use a King Bedspread on a California King Bed?

You can use a king bedspread on a California king bed, but it’ll fit snugly and may not drape evenly. California king mattresses are 4 inches longer and 2 inches narrower than standard king beds, so the spread might fall short at the foot or sides. For best results, choose a spread labeled “fits up to” or “includes” California king dimensions. Check product specs for drop length and stretch; many brands offer options with deep pockets or extra fabric for a secure fit.

Are Bedspreads Machine Washable or Dry Clean Only?

You’ll find most bedspreads are machine washable, especially those made from cotton, polyester, or blends, which handle gentle cycles well. Always check the care label-some textured or specialty fabrics like silk or heavily embroidered designs may require dry cleaning. Machine-washable options save time and cost, while dry-clean-only spreads need more upkeep but often offer refined durability and finish. Consider your laundry routine when choosing, since frequent washing can wear down fibers over time.

How Do I Store a Bedspread When Not in Use?

You should store your bedspread clean and completely dry to prevent mildew or stains. Fold it neatly instead of crumpling to reduce creases and stress on the fabric. Keep it in a breathable cotton storage bag or a drawer with cedar blocks to deter moths and avoid plastic, which traps moisture. Rotate it occasionally to prevent permanent folds. This method preserves texture and color, especially for machine-washable or dry-clean-only materials, ensuring longevity.
